| 释义 | ujigamin.  In feudal Japan, the ancestral deity of an uji; later, the tutelary deity of a particular village or area. ΘΚΠ the world > the supernatural > deity > other deities > 			[noun]		 > Japanese kamia1601 kami-sama1892 ujigami1897 1897    L. Hearn Gleanings in Buddha-Fields i. 18  				The peasants were going to celebrate their harvest by a dance in the court of the ujigami. 1931    G. B. Sansom Japan  i. ii. 36  				The members of a clan all worshipped a guardian god, the uji-gami, or clan god. 1970    J. W. Hall Japan iv. 32  				The uji-gami venerated by members of certain uji were human or totemistic progenitors.
